Latest Patents

Among his latest patents, Young has developed a system for timing synchronization in wired communications. This invention involves a wired communications device that receives a spread-spectrum timing-reference signal from another device. It detects the code-phase of the signal and transmits data accordingly. Additionally, he has created a master device that communicates with the wired device, generating and transmitting timing-reference signals to multiple devices.

Another significant patent by Young is an interference cancellation transceiver designed for full-duplex communication. This transceiver includes a transmitter and a receiver, each equipped with oscillator circuits and mixers. The design ensures a predetermined phase relationship between the transmit and receive signals, allowing for effective interference cancellation based on the transmitted data signal.
